import { request } from '@/plugins/http-fetch'; /** * 查询网元版本列表 * @param query 查询参数 * @returns object */ export function listNeVersion(query: Record) { return request({ url: '/ne/version/list', method: 'get', params: query, timeout: 60_000, }); } /** * 查询网元版本详细 * @param versionId 信息ID * @returns object */ export function getNeVersion(versionId: string | number) { return request({ url: `/ne/version/${versionId}`, method: 'get', }); } /** * 网元版本新增 * @param data 网元对象 * @returns object */ export function addNeVersion(data: Record) { return request({ url: `/ne/version`, method: 'post', data: data, }); } /** * 网元版本修改 * @param data 网元对象 * @returns object */ export function updateNeVersion(data: Record) { return request({ url: `/ne/version`, method: 'put', data: data, }); } /** * 网元版本删除 * @param id 信息ID * @returns object */ export function delNeVersion(versionIds: string | number) { return request({ url: `/ne/version/${versionIds}`, method: 'delete', timeout: 60_000, }); }